Job Description - Deputy Manager - Plant Engineering


Deputy Manager- Plant Engineering


 


At Endress+Hauser, progress happens by working together. As the global leader in measurement instrumentation, our ~17.000 employees shape the future in the field of process automation. Whether developing and realizing new technology as a team, collaborating to build instrumentation, or strengthening vital relationships with countless global industries, we work to create trusted relationships that help everyone thrive. As a family-owned company, we look beyond short-term moves and work to create a vision that is forward-thinking for our people, our clients, and the world at large.   


 


We are looking for a Deputy Manager- Plant Engineering to join Endress Hauser FLIN at Chhatrapati Sambhaji Nagar.


 


What is the role about? 


 


The role is responsible for providing strategic and functional leadership in Plant Engineering by ensuring reliability, standardization, and continuous improvement across plant equipment, utilities, and infrastructure.


It focuses on building strong engineering capabilities, driving maintenance excellence through TPM–PM practices, ensuring regulatory compliance, and leading energy management and sustainability initiatives to support overall plant performance.


 


 


Which tasks will you perform? 


 


Maintenance Strategy & Execution



  • Planning and executing preventive and breakdown maintenance through SAP EAM

  • Developing and optimizing maintenance strategies (PM, TBM, CBM, Predictive)

  • Improving maintenance practices based on RCA/RCFA learnings


Technical Leadership



  • Acting as the technical authority for equipment and utility systems

  • Standardizing engineering and maintenance practices

  • Mentoring engineering teams and technicians


Reliability & Continuous Improvement



  • Leading breakdown analysis and implementing permanent solutions

  • Improving MTBF, MTTR, and equipment availability

  • Driving TPM, Kaizen, and continuous improvement initiatives


Projects & Engineering Support



  • Managing equipment installation, upgrades, and commissioning

  • Supporting plant infrastructure and utility projects


Resource & Cost Management



  • Managing spares, AMC contracts, and maintenance budgets

  • Optimizing cost vs reliability balance


Energy & Sustainability



  • Driving energy optimization initiatives

  • Supporting ISO 50001 implementation

  • Identifying and implementing energy conservation opportunities


Compliance & Systems



  • Ensuring compliance with Factory Act, CEA, MPCB, and IMS standards

  • Managing calibration, statutory inspections, and documentation

  • Maintaining SOPs, TPM records, and audit documentation


Performance Monitoring



  • Tracking maintenance KPIs and ensuring continuous improvement

  • Preparing reports and conducting performance reviews


 


 


What do we expect from you? 


 


Qualification & Experience


 



  • Bachelor’s degree in electrical engineering (full-time) (Diploma + Degree)

  • 12–15 years of experience in Plant Engineering / Maintenance

  • Exposure to SAP EAM, SPMs, Robotics, TPM, and utility systems


 


Technical Skills



  • Strong knowledge of maintenance strategies and reliability engineering

  • Expertise in RCA/RCFA and energy management

  • Experience in utilities (Electrical, DG, HVAC, Air, Water systems)

  • Project management and commissioning capability


 


Behavioural Competencies



  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Technical leadership and decision-making ability

  • Cross-functional collaboration and communication

  • Data-driven and continuous improvement mindset


 


Additional Advantages



  • TPM/JIPM exposure and ISO audit experience

  • Experience in energy efficiency and sustainability projects

  • Vendor management experience

  • Supervisor License and CEA Electrical Safety Certification


 


HSE Expectation



  • Commitment to safety standards and regulatory compliance

  • Promotion of a strong safety culture within the plant
